Question
State in brief how water vapour in the atmosphere determines the climatic conditions
Advertisements
Solution
Water vapour in the atmosphere in excess :
- Minimizes the rate of evaporation.
- Produces rain, mist, etc. thereby determining climatic conditions.
The rain serves as a natural source of water for plants and animals.
